THE HARDWARE
-
steel hull
-
bilge keels - she can take the
ground, she can sit on dry land unpropped
-
30 foot long (42 feet including
bowsprit)
-
draws less than 4 feet
-
30 hp engine
-
two masts, six yards, ten sails
|
 |
THE CREW
-
2 + 5
-
Captain
-
deckhand
-
fIve trainees
(big solid steady boat, little ropes
with light loads, very easy to sail) |
| THE FUN
we can sail with younger trainees, disabled trainees,
people who are not sure about sailing on a bigger ship, people who have
sailed on bigger ships and want to revisit the fun
|
we can make anyone
familiar with square rig and how it works (tacking, wearing, different sail
combinations) in a morning |
stick us on a lowloader and find a
crane that can lift 8 tonnes and we can sail on any bit of water miles away
from the sea |
